South African pastor Andrew Murray once faced a terrible crisis. Gathering himself into his study, he sat a long while quietly, prayerfully, thoughtfully. His mind flew at last to his Lord Jesus, and picking up his pen, he wrote these words in his journal:
- First, He brought me here, it is by His will that I am in this strait place: in that fact I will rest.
- Next, He will keep me here in His love, and give me the grace to behave as His child.
- Then, He will make the trial a blessing, teaching me the lessons He intends me to learn, and working in me the grace He means to bestow.
- Last, in His good time, He can bring me out again—how and when He knows.
- Let me say I am here,By God’s appointment
- In His keeping,
- Under His training,
- For His time.*
V. Raymond Edman, They Found the Secret (Grand Rapids, MI: Zondervan, 1960), 97. Morgan, R. J. (2000). Nelson’s complete book of stories, illustrations, and quotes (electronic ed., pp. 741–742). Thomas Nelson Publishers.
